**KEY FUNCTION**:
Act as a primary contact and work collaboratively with key stakeholders to plan, design, implement, and support clinical functionality within HSN’s Health Care Information System (HCIS). Review, create, and support functional process outcomes with the goal of achieving a regional Electronic Medical Record (EMR) and ensure information systems are consistent with professional standards of clinical practice.
**REPORTING**:
Under the general direction of the Manager, Clinical Informatics and Applications.
**DUTIES**:
- Participate in the selection, analysis, design, planning, risk assessment, implementation, training, maintenance, and evaluation of select enterprise health information systems, including those which contribute to the EMR by using “best practice” project initiatives.
- Work collaboratively with staff, management, Information Systems (IS) team members, and physicians to assist with process improvement opportunities to incorporate the changes into their routines.
- Review clinical content for efficiency and clinical suitability and make recommendations as required.
- Develop internal cross-training documents related to clinical software functionality and provide user training.
- Identify and implement opportunities for increased efficiencies, which align with regional partner hospitals.
- Ensure information systems are consistent with professional standards of clinical practice.
- Participate in process redesign as paper is eliminated.
- Implement and improve data collection processes performed by clinical staff to meet mandated and clinical program data requirements.Develop and implement quality improvements in collaboration with clinical managers.
- Respond to issues related to system build, configuration, deployment, and ongoing use; provide recommendations related to system build/usage to the manager.
- Act as a liaison to departments and various external contacts.
- Chair interdisciplinary team meetings.
- Define training requirements and facilitate training/change management.
- Manage, monitor, and report on quality assurance processes and metrics.
-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ders/organizations/community groups to achieve objectives, integrate and link services and foster partnerships across the continuum of service delivery.
- Develop strategies and follow government body and organizational policies to ensure data is private, confidential, and protected.
- Educate staff and clients on current, relevant federal and provincial health and safety legislation, standards and guidelines.
- Determine and align improvement projects with HSN’s Strategic Plan; monitor and adjust to achieve goal outcomes.
- Participate in education and training specific to current, relevant federal and provincial health and safety legislation, standards and guidelines.
- Educate and promote health, safety and wellness in the work place.
- Represent the department or program on various committees and in meetings as required.
- Perform other duties as required.
